在当今互联网时代,掌握JSP(Java Server Pages)和数据库操作已经成为了前端和后端开发者的必备技能。JSP作为Java技术体系中的一种,可以让我们轻松地实现动态网页的制作。而数据库则是存储和管理数据的重要工具。本文将为大家详细讲解JSP数据库操作实例,帮助大家从入门到实践。
一、JSP数据库操作概述

在JSP中,我们通常使用JDBC(Java Database Connectivity)来操作数据库。JDBC提供了一套标准接口,用于访问各种关系型数据库,如MySQL、Oracle、SQL Server等。下面,我们就来一步步学习如何使用JSP操作数据库。
二、JSP数据库操作实例
以下是一个简单的JSP数据库操作实例,我们将实现一个用户登录功能。
1. 创建数据库和表
我们需要创建一个名为`user`的数据库,并在其中创建一个名为`users`的表,用于存储用户信息。
```sql
CREATE DATABASE user;
USE user;
CREATE TABLE users (
id INT PRIMARY KEY AUTO_INCREMENT,
username VARCHAR(50) NOT NULL,
password VARCHAR(50) NOT NULL
);
```
2. 创建JSP页面
接下来,我们需要创建一个名为`login.jsp`的JSP页面,用于展示登录表单。
```jsp
<%@ page language="







